Step-by-Step

Follow this structured process to achieve a flawless cream float, tailored for coffee maker users. Each step includes explicit constraints to avoid common pitfalls.

1. Brew your coffee precisely: Start by brewing a fresh pot using your coffee maker’s standard cycle. Set the machine to produce 140-160°F coffee—on models like the Hamilton Beach drip maker, select the “bold” or “strong” setting via the front panel.

  • Constraint: Avoid over-extraction by not exceeding 8 ounces per cup; this keeps the brew hot but not boiling.

2. Cool the coffee slightly if needed: Let the coffee rest for 1-2 minutes after brewing to reach the optimal range. Measure with a thermometer placed in the cup.

  • Implementation caveat: If your maker doesn’t have a temperature display, use an external one; otherwise, risk inconsistent results.

3. Prepare the cream: Chill your heavy cream in the refrigerator until it’s around 40°F. Pour about 1-2 tablespoons into a small container.

  • Key metric: Fat content should be at least 30%; anything less increases the chance of sinking.

4. Pour technique: Hold a spoon upside down just above the coffee surface. Slowly drizzle the cream over the spoon’s back to create a gentle spread.

  • Caveat: Pour too quickly, and the cream will swirl and mix; aim for a steady 5-10 second pour.

5. Observe and adjust: Watch the cream form a layer. If it floats, you’re done; if not, note the failure mode below. Likely Causes

One common failure mode when making cream float perfectly on your coffee is temperature mismatch, where the coffee is too warm, causing the cream to disperse instantly. To detect this early, measure the coffee’s temperature immediately after brewing—if it’s above 160°F, let it cool for a minute and recheck. This issue often stems from overzealous brewing settings, and early detection prevents wasted attempts. Other likely causes include using cream with insufficient fat or introducing air bubbles during pouring. For instance, if your cream is from a carton that’s been opened for days, its emulsion breaks down, leading to poor floating.
